Oil Jumps Despite Demand Concerns

Brent crude rose during the Asian session and at the beginning of the European session on reliable economic data despite the increasing of Corona cases and its impact on oil demand.

Brent crude futures rose to $ 43.42, or 1.43%, as US oil inventories fell more than expected last week, and Corona cases worldwide reached more than 11 million.

Oil remained in the range of $ 40 a barrel with concerns about falling demand despite measures to reduce production from OPEC and producers will meet to decide whether the cuts will continue until August; after extending in July to be 9.7M instead of 7.7M
